About this Spot

Greenly Beach is a surf spot located in South Australia, Australia. This spot provides both left and right waves, making it suitable for surfers of all levels. The beach features a sandy bottom and is known for its regional classic wave quality. Surfers can expect regular wave frequency with wave lengths typically less than 50 meters. Greenly Beach is often uncrowded, providing a more relaxed surfing experience. The beach is a good option when the wind is coming from the southeast to northeast, offering a variety of beach break options. Nearby surf spots include Monument, Flatrock, Sheringa, Wreck Beach, and Fishery Bay.
